Program Description


Over half of the people in the world today suffer from nutritional deficiencies that threaten their health, cognitive development, productivity and survival. SUSTAIN brings together food scientists and public health experts to address barriers, and identify solutions to health and wellness concerns. In developing countries, SUSTAIN links industry specialists with local counterparts to transfer know-how, improve manufacturing and widen distribution networks. SUSTAIN also sponsors research in support of nutritional enhancements. Effective nutrition interventions can sustain themselves when they are science based and integrated into industrial processes and the food market system. By bridging communication gaps across industry, science and government, SUSTAIN builds partnerships that improve the quality of food and the quality of life for people in developing countries.
